Latest Patents

Ian Watson holds a patent for a "Digital data processing apparatus and method." This invention provides an apparatus and method for the receipt and processing of data signals carried in a plurality of predefined frequency bands. It allows for the selection of a frequency band required at a specific time from which data can be retrieved. The invention includes mechanisms for passing the data signals from the desired band to a transmitter and/or receiver, utilizing first and second mixing means to process the data signals. This typically involves in-phase and quadrature data feeds to create a predefined representation of the wanted frequency band, ultimately providing an output for receipt by at least one broadcast data receiver. Notably, the transmitter and/or receiver is integrated into a single circuit rather than being composed of separate connected components. Ian Watson has 1 patent to his name.
